Five unwanted records in Premier League history: Derby, Sunderland, Sheff Utd and more
Monday night saw Leicester City break an unwanted record, becoming the first team in English football history to lose eight home games in a row without scoring in the league.
You have to go all the way back to December 8, 2024, to find the last time the King Power Stadium celebrated a Leicester goal.
To put into perspective how long it has been since the Foxes have scored a goal at home in the Premier League, Gary O’Neil was still in charge of Wolves and Russell Martin was the head coach at Southampton.

NBA playoffs: Everything you need to know - Western Conference edition
With six games to go for most teams in the Western Conference, the race for the final NBA playoff and play-in spots have really heated up.
The Golden State Warriors, Minnesota Timberwolves, Los Angeles Clippers and Memphis Grizzlies all have 44 wins up to this point, and with the last two guaranteed playoff places available, there is a lot left to play for.
With the fifth, sixth, seventh and eighth seeds to be made up by those four teams, the Dallas Mavericks, Sacramento Kings and Phoenix Suns are left to fight for the remaining two places in the play-in.
